What Are Cataracts?
If you've ever questioned what creates over cast vision as you age, the response may extremely well be cataracts. Cataracts are an usual eye problem that affects the quality of the lens inside your eye. The lens is usually clear, permitting light to go through and focus on the retina. Nonetheless, as you age, healthy proteins in the lens can glob with each other, causing cloudiness and blocking the flow of light. https://www.webmd.com/eye-health/understanding-vision-problems-treatment in blurred vision, difficulty seeing during the night, level of sensitivity to light, and faded shades. Gradually, cataracts can significantly affect your vision, making everyday tasks testing. Cataracts can create in one or both eyes and typically progression gradually. While aging is the key root cause of cataracts, other aspects such as smoking, diabetes mellitus, excessive sun exposure, and particular medications can also raise your risk. Thankfully, cataracts can be dealt with successfully with surgery to change the gloomy lens with a clear synthetic lens, restoring your vision and enhancing your quality of life.
Causes and Danger Factors
As you look into the reasons and danger aspects connected with cataracts, it becomes clear that while aging is the key provocateur, other components can additionally play a role in their advancement. Direct exposure to ultraviolet radiation from the sunlight, smoking, and particular medical conditions like diabetic issues can increase your danger of creating cataracts. Genetics likewise play a substantial duty, as cataracts can run in families. Injuries to the eye, the prolonged use corticosteroid medicines, and even excessive alcohol intake have been linked to cataract formation. Additionally, existing health and wellness conditions such as weight problems and high blood pressure can add to the advancement of cataracts. It's important to take care of these conditions to reduce your risk. Furthermore, lifestyle factors like inadequate nourishment and an absence of anti-oxidants in your diet plan can potentially worsen cataract development. Therapy Options
Checking out treatment options for cataracts reveals a series of reliable treatments that can assist enhance your vision and lifestyle. In the early stages of cataracts, updating your glasses prescription or making use of brighter lights might help manage signs and symptoms. However, as the cataracts progression and start to interfere with day-to-day tasks, surgery comes to be the primary therapy option. Cataract surgery entails removing the cloudy lens and replacing it with a clear man-made intraocular lens. This procedure is secure, fast, and extremely successful, with the majority of patients experiencing improved vision shortly after surgical procedure. There are various sorts of intraocular lenses readily available, including multifocal lenses that can fix both near and range vision, minimizing the requirement for glasses post-surgery. Your ophthalmologist will certainly assist you choose the most appropriate lens based upon your way of life and visual requirements. After surgical procedure, persistent post-operative care is critical for optimum healing and vision outcomes. Routine follow-up consultations will certainly make sure that your eyes are recovering appropriately which your vision is enhancing as anticipated.
